We have had four conversations about the She Starts Things energy. Here is the quick run through.
First, we met She Starts Things. This energy sees opportunities everywhere and feels the genuine excitement of a fresh beginning. It hears the voice that says I feel the pressure to start another project even though I have four more I need to finish. The spark. The initiator. The one who brings things into existence that would not exist without her.
Then we met Miss Cranky Pants. She stares at the trail of unfinished things and feels terrible about every one of them. The guilt about the half-read books and the abandoned projects. The fear of beginning again because the last beginning did not reach completion. And underneath all of it, a misunderstanding of what She Starts Things is really here to do.
After that, we talked about what this energy looks like in everyday life when it is working. Beginning and completing are two different skills. She Starts Things is brilliantly designed for one of them. Recognizing that is not settling. That is self-awareness used wisely. Knowing which things to begin, choosing the right timing, and finding the people who can carry forward what you start. That is She Starts Things using her energy with intention.
And then the best version of yourself in this energy. The Opportunity Expander. The Inner Saint. The one who has stopped apologizing for what she does not finish and started celebrating what she brings into existence. Who chooses her beginnings with care. Who brings others along. Who understands her role in the larger picture and plays it with confidence and grace.
So here is the question worth sitting with today.
Where in your life right now are you carrying guilt about something unfinished that was never really yours to finish? And where is a new beginning calling to you that you have been holding back on because of that guilt?
And here is a small next step if you want one.
Look at your current list of unfinished things. Pick one. Make a conscious choice about it. Either recommit to it with a clear next step, pass it to someone who can move it forward, or consciously close it and release the guilt.
You do not have to finish everything you start. You just have to be honest with yourself about what deserves another beginning and what is ready to be let go.
